Beta-lactam resistance AmpC blaCMY+blaMOX genes [Presence] by Molecular method

Definition

This term is used for assays that can detect, but not differentiate between the blaCMY and blaMOX AmpC cephalophorinase genes in gram negative bacterial isolates. If either or both genes are positive, a single result of "positive" is reported. This term was created for, but is not limited in use to, the submitter's modified protocol for the Check-Points Check-MDR CT103XL assay.
